Prioritizing Security: TV Protection Against Ligatures
In hospitals, ensuring patient safety is paramount. This includes protecting against potential harm from objects that could be used as ligatures, such as cords and straps attached to televisions. Anti-ligature TV protection systems are designed to reduce these risks by firmly mounting TVs to walls or stands, making it difficult for them to be detached. These systems often involve specialized hardware that prevent tampering and guarantee the TV remains firmly in place. By implementing these protective measures, you can create a safer environment for patients and staff alike.
- Moreover, anti-ligature TV systems often incorporate capabilities that restrict access to potentially dangerous cords and cables. This can include features such as enclosed wiring, cable covers, or flush-mounted connections.

Reducing Ligature Risks in Healthcare Environments: Anti-Ligature TV Mounts
In healthcare facilities, patient safety is paramount. One often overlooked risk is the potential for ligature incidents, where patients may use objects to block blood flow or cause injury. Common TV mounts present a particular challenge in this regard, as their sturdy construction and easy-to-reach components often turn into potential ligature points. To mitigate these risks, anti-ligature TV mounts have emerged as a vital safety solution.
These specialized mounts are engineered with features that eliminate the possibility of ligature use. They typically feature out-of-sight mounting hardware, robust brackets, and tamper-resistant configurations. By preventing the accessibility of potential ligature points, anti-ligature TV mounts create a safer environment for patients and staff alike.
- Moreover, these mounts are often fabricated from durable materials that resist tampering and damage. This added strength and durability ensure that the mount remains a secure fixture, even in challenging environments.
